What are French Toast Sticks?
French toast sticks are a breakfast food made from sliced bread, eggs, milk, and cinnamon. The bread is sliced into sticks, dipped in a mixture of eggs and milk, and then coated in cinnamon-sugar. The sticks are then frozen and can be toasted from frozen for a convenient breakfast option. French toast sticks are usually served with syrup or powdered sugar.

How can you make French Toast Sticks healthier?
There are a few ways to make French toast sticks healthier. One way is to use whole grain bread instead of white bread. Whole grain bread is higher in fiber and can help you feel fuller for longer. You can also use a lower-calorie sweetener like stevia or honey instead of syrup or powdered sugar. Another way to make them healthier is to add some fruit like sliced bananas or strawberries on top. This adds more nutrients and fiber to the meal.

What are some variations of French Toast Sticks?
There are many variations of French toast sticks. One way to change them up is to use different types of bread. You can use cinnamon raisin bread for a sweet twist or whole grain bread for added fiber. You can also add some spices like nutmeg or ginger for added flavor. Another variation is to use almond milk instead of regular milk for a dairy-free option.
How can you cook French Toast Sticks?
French toast sticks can be cooked in a few different ways. The easiest way is to toast them in a toaster from frozen. You can also bake them in the oven on a baking sheet for a slightly crispier texture.
